{"product_id":"neighbor-blood-richard-frost-9780964115156","title":"Neighbor Blood: Poems","description":"Richard Frost has published two books of poems (\u003ci\u003eThe Circus Villains\u003c\/i\u003e and \u003ci\u003eGetting Drunk with the Birds\u003c\/i\u003e) with Ohio University Press. During the last forty years his poems have appeared in \u003ci\u003eTriQuarterly, Paris Review, Poetry\u003c\/i\u003e, and many other journals. He has won the Poetry Society of America's Gustav Davidson Memorial Award and has held a CAPS fellowship and an NEA creative writing fellowship. Frost is a working jazz drummer and Professor of English at the State University College, Oneonta, New York.\u003cp\u003e\"Frost, a jazz drummer and English professor, sets his first collection in 20 years in the world of visceral experience rather than abstract matter. . . .
